10 roundsAbout Indigo Ag
Provider of plant microbiome agricultural services intended to increase crop yield. The company's plant microbiome agricultural services use a database of genomic microbe information to predict which microbes are most beneficial to the health of the crops and apply these specially selected microbes in the form of a seed coating, enabling farmers to reduce risk and increase profitability.
